Symondsbury Estate are thrilled to be partnering again with Emma and Lucy at Meadowsweet Flowers, in bringing two days and two nights of festive flora and fauna.
With expert tuition, you will be shown step-by-step how to create your own signature show stopping yuletide wreath in this relaxed, enchanting and seasonal workshop. All materials are included and sustainably and locally sourced, so get creative using festive favourites such as holly berries, eucalyptus, spruce and rosemary, and don’t worry, no experience is necessary! Mulled wine, cider or a glass of fizz and mince pies will also be provided, as no Christmas workshop would be complete without these!

About Emma Dixon
Emma Dixon started Meadowsweet Flowers & Floristry in 2015 on a small plot of land on the Dorset and Somerset border and has recently started growing on three acres at Haye Farm in Devon. She has worked as an organic gardener at River Cottage since 2012 and at Trill Farm Garden since 2020.
